00:00It's not a mountain of garbage, but a vegetable garden that is the life of this vegetable garden in Bayatas.
00:07The one who led it was an OFW.
00:11Do you need vegetables for the day?
00:13You don't have to go to the market anymore because here in this garden, the vegetables are free.
00:21You can choose from free water spinach, eggplant, okra, mustard, and many more.
00:31Where can you find that?
00:36Here in Bayatas, Quezon City, people say that it's all you want.
00:44Welcome to OFW Natural Organic Garden.
00:48Thank you for the blessing.
00:51Yay!
00:55The founder and former overseas Filipino worker of OFW, Rosalyn Oroz, is the leader of this good vibes farm.
01:04She worked in the Middle East for 10 years before she decided to come home and become a full-time plantista.

05:06Now, there are more than 40 members in the group of Rose.
05:10Some of them are former OFWs who are not from other countries anymore.
05:15And they chose to plant here.
05:17One of them is Nelmalin.
05:21Our daily gardening helped our family.
05:24We were able to buy vegetables that we don't need anymore.
05:28And it's organic.
05:30We were able to buy around 20% of what we need.
05:32Because rice is expensive now.
05:34That's what we really need to buy.
05:36Aside from their personal consumption, they also sell their products here.
05:40We also sell our products at a market price.
05:42But we know how to give more than the market price.
05:46Even though we are directly here at the farm.
